2016 XDR to XPF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2016

During 2016, the XDR to XPF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 19, valuing the pair at 154.1878.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on August 20, dropping to 147.2377.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 6.9500 XPF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 151.7628 to the December average rate of 152.6941, the exchange rate registered a net change of 0.61%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2016 high of 154.1878 was down 1.28% compared to the 2015 peak of 156.1870,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 152.9671 151.0992 151.7628
February 151.2950 148.5817 149.9466
March 151.8804 148.1811 149.7444
April 149.3985 147.6063 148.4358
May 151.0750 147.4356 149.0609
June 150.5370 148.4300 149.4725
July 150.4791 148.7387 149.8272
August 150.2047 147.2377 148.6982
September 149.2480 148.2545 148.7779
October 150.5283 147.3943 149.1037
November 152.6094 148.6351 150.8975
December 154.1878 150.4817 152.6941
